Summary

Students are introduced to the fundamental processes related to preparatory procedures used in the processing of coal, ores, industrial minerals, and waste materials. These preparatory processes focus on optimizing the granulometry of input raw materials.The processing of mineral raw materials consists of a series of processes that immediately follow the extraction and acquisition phase. It comprises three fundamental technological processes: preparatory, separation, and auxiliary processes. These processes serve to adjust the granulometry of raw materials to the required size and to enrich the extracted material, making it suitable for further use or processing.Students are introduced to the basic processes of the preparatory phase, which are used in the treatment of coal, ores, industrial minerals, and waste materials. Upon completing the course, students will understand the individual stages of preparatory processes, such as crushing, grinding, and subsequent mechanical screening or classification of mineral raw materials. Furthermore, students will be able to distinguish between different types of machines and equipment used in this technological process, their advantages, disadvantages, and areas of application. Understanding these preparatory processes is essential, as they are directly linked to separation processes.

Subject syllabus:

1. Basic terms in the field of mineral processing 2. Classification of mineral processing processes 3. Laws of comminution 4. Crushing, theoretical basics, machinery and equipment 5. Grinding, theoretical basics, machines and equipment 6. Methods of removal, basic calculations for mills 7. Mechanical screening basic terminology 8. Types of mechanical screens and their applications 9. Efficiency of mechanical screening 10. Classification - basic terminology 11.Calculations of terminal velocities 12.Free settling conditions, settlig ratio 13.Machines and equipment used as classifiers
